# Service Accounts: String Extraction

The `extract-i18n` script pulls translatable strings from all Bramblewick repos and pushes them to the Glossa service. It runs under the `i18n-extractor` service account. Do not run it under your personal account; Glossa rate-limits individual users aggressively. The account has write access to the staging catalog only. Set the token in your shell before invoking the script. The current staging token is below.

API key for kahap-kafog: zpat15_6qzxZ7YR8aDwjmp

## 4.2 — Defaults aligned across SDKs

Good news for plugin authors: the Tidewren JavaScript and Rust SDKs now ship with identical defaults. Retry counts, payload size limits, and the streaming chunk size all match, so plugins no longer need per-SDK shims. The Rust SDK's old aggressive timeout is gone. If your plugin overrode defaults to paper over the gap, you can delete that code. Both SDKs now initialize with the following.

config for yahof-tajop:
zorath:
  pin: 7493
  metrics_host: metrics.zorath.tolvaqsys.internal
  tenant: praiel
  seal: seal_fd9cd4f1

## 3.2.0 — Snapshot defaults changed

Heads up for review: Snapshix now fails builds on any unreviewed UI snapshot diff by default, instead of warning. We also stopped committing rendered snapshots containing inline data URIs, since those occasionally smuggled in test fixtures we'd rather not ship. Obsolete snapshots are pruned automatically after fourteen days. The updated default configuration shipped with this release follows.

config for tagaf-bawif:
[norok]
host = norok.ordinworks.local
user = norok_svc
database = norok_prod

Q: Where did the mail room go?
A: The mail room moved from Level 1 to Level B2 at Hollifax House, next to the loading dock. Post trays, courier drop-off, and franking are all there now. Collection times unchanged: 10:00 and 15:00. The old Level 1 room is now a storage cupboard — don't leave parcels there. B2 needs a door code, which is below.

staff pass of fajof-fawif = bdg-ES-2